Transaction 43c2da07532bd505c85cb558ab5e9935c34fd2ddc3c4a3b14cb24c90e7967f62
1 Input
2 Outputs
- 43c2da07532bd505c85cb558ab5e9935c34fd2ddc3c4a3b14cb24c90e7967f62:0
- 43c2da07532bd505c85cb558ab5e9935c34fd2ddc3c4a3b14cb24c90e7967f62:1
value 1272651
address 32jUdK7nu8RXswDMxysz2sXotvRiuVAig8
value 204839460
address 18TZEcbZjfLHLum3PjT7LXyA8zp3EKCwoo